Title,Abstract,Archival Context,Subjects,Format,Genre,Origin Information,Publication Information,Physical Description,notes_label,Language,Acknowledgments,Copyright Status,Interviewer,Interviewee Opening Ceremony Program for the Birthplace Museum,"In 1895 Louise Carnegie bought the ""Birthplace Cottage"" as a surprise 60th birthday present for Andrew. After his death, Mrs. Carnegie proposed and funded the erection of a Memorial Treasure House adjoining the Birthplace. Work began in 1925 on the design by architect James Shearer. The linked buildings of the Cottage and Memorial Hall were formally opened on June 28, 1928.",[,Philanthropists,printed ephemera,printed ephemera,"","","","",English,"",h,"",""
